Numbers 13:1-2  The LORD spoke to Moses, saying,  (2)  “Send men to spy out the land of Canaan, which I am giving to the people of Israel. From each tribe of their fathers you shall send a man, every one a chief among them.”

Numbers 13:17-18  Moses sent them to spy out the land of Canaan and said to them, “Go up into the Negeb and go up into the hill country,  (18)  and see what the land is, and whether the people who dwell in it are strong or weak, whether they are few or many,

Numbers 13:25-28  At the end of forty days they returned from spying out the land.  (26)  And they came to Moses and Aaron and to all the congregation of the people of Israel in the wilderness of Paran, at Kadesh. They brought back word to them and to all the congregation, and showed them the fruit of the land.  (27)  And they told him, “We came to the land to which you sent us. It flows with milk and honey, and this is its fruit.  (28)  However, the people who dwell in the land are strong, and the cities are fortified and very large. And besides, we saw the descendants of Anak there.

Numbers 14:1-2  Then all the congregation raised a loud cry, and the people wept that night.  (2)  And all the people of Israel grumbled against Moses and Aaron. The whole congregation said to them, “Would that we had died in the land of Egypt! Or would that we had died in this wilderness!

Numbers 14:5-10  Then Moses and Aaron fell on their faces before all the assembly of the congregation of the people of Israel.  (6)  And Joshua the son of Nun and Caleb the son of Jephunneh, who were among those who had spied out the land, tore their clothes  (7)  and said to all the congregation of the people of Israel, “The land, which we passed through to spy it out, is an exceedingly good land.  (8)  If the LORD delights in us, he will bring us into this land and give it to us, a land that flows with milk and honey.  (9)  Only do not rebel against the LORD. And do not fear the people of the land, for they are bread for us. Their protection is removed from them, and the LORD is with us; do not fear them.”  (10)  Then all the congregation said to stone them with stones. But the glory of the LORD appeared at the tent of meeting to all the people of Israel.

Psalms 34:1-10  Of David, when he changed his behavior before Abimelech, so that he drove him out, and he went away. I will bless the LORD at all times; his praise shall continually be in my mouth.  (2)  My soul makes its boast in the LORD; let the humble hear and be glad.  (3)  Oh, magnify the LORD with me, and let us exalt his name together!  (4)  I sought the LORD, and he answered me and delivered me from all my fears.  (5)  Those who look to him are radiant, and their faces shall never be ashamed.  (6)  This poor man cried, and the LORD heard him and saved him out of all his troubles.  (7)  The angel of the LORD encamps around those who fear him, and delivers them.  (8)  Oh, taste and see that the LORD is good! Blessed is the man who takes refuge in him!  (9)  Oh, fear the LORD, you his saints, for those who fear him have no lack!  (10)  The young lions suffer want and hunger; but those who seek the LORD lack no good thing.

Hebrews 2:17-18  Therefore he had to be made like his brothers in every respect, so that he might become a merciful and faithful high priest in the service of God, to make propitiation for the sins of the people.  (18)  For because he himself has suffered when tempted, he is able to help those who are being tempted.

Daniel 10:10-19  And behold, a hand touched me and set me trembling on my hands and knees.  (11)  And he said to me, “O Daniel, man greatly loved, understand the words that I speak to you, and stand upright, for now I have been sent to you.” And when he had spoken this word to me, I stood up trembling.  (12)  Then he said to me, “Fear not, Daniel, for from the first day that you set your heart to understand and humbled yourself before your God, your words have been heard, and I have come because of your words.  (13)  The prince of the kingdom of Persia withstood me twenty-one days, but Michael, one of the chief princes, came to help me, for I was left there with the kings of Persia,  (14)  and came to make you understand what is to happen to your people in the latter days. For the vision is for days yet to come.”  (15)  When he had spoken to me according to these words, I turned my face toward the ground and was mute.  (16)  And behold, one in the likeness of the children of man touched my lips. Then I opened my mouth and spoke. I said to him who stood before me, “O my lord, by reason of the vision pains have come upon me, and I retain no strength.  (17)  How can my lord’s servant talk with my lord? For now no strength remains in me, and no breath is left in me.”  (18)  Again one having the appearance of a man touched me and strengthened me.  (19)  And he said, “O man greatly loved, fear not, peace be with you; be strong and of good courage.” And as he spoke to me, I was strengthened and said, “Let my lord speak, for you have strengthened me.”
